1. Understanding Doha’s Climate: A Year-Round Heatwave?
First things first, Doha is known for its scorching summers and mild winters. The city sits on the edge of the Arabian Desert, which means temperatures can soar well above 100°F (38°C) during peak summer months. But what about the next 30 days? Let’s dive in:

2. Rainfall and Other Surprises: Is It Possible?
Now, let’s talk about the elephant in the room: rain. In Doha, rain is a rare sight, especially during the summer months. However, the past few years have seen some surprising showers, even during the driest times of the year. So, while the chance of rain is slim, it’s not impossible. 3. Tips for Surviving the Heat: Stay Cool and Hydrated!
Whether you’re a local or a visitor, surviving the heat in Doha requires a bit of strategy. Here are some tips to keep you cool and comfortable:
- Stay hydrated: Carry a water bottle wherever you go and drink plenty of fluids to avoid dehydration.
- Seek shade: When outdoors, try to stay under the shade or use an umbrella to block the sun’s rays.
- Wear light clothing: Opt for loose, lightweight, and breathable fabrics to help your body stay cool.
- Air conditioning: Take advantage of air-conditioned spaces, whether it’s shopping malls, cafes, or your hotel room.
